log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

LEC 3 OS organization and system calls

本文介绍了RISC-V计算机启动过程和xv6内核的基本架构。系统启动时从_entry开始执行,初始化栈并切换到监督者模式,最终进入main函数初始化系统。xv6内核包含多个关键模块文件,如进程管理、文件系统、内存分配等。文章还对比了RV32和RV64指令集的主要区别,包括寄存器宽度、地址空间、访存指令等方面的差异,重点说明了RV64新增的64位操作指令和32位运算的特殊处理方式。这些内容为理解RI

文章图片
#linux#iot#risc-v +1
LEC 3 OS organization and system calls

本文介绍了RISC-V计算机启动过程和xv6内核的基本架构。系统启动时从_entry开始执行,初始化栈并切换到监督者模式,最终进入main函数初始化系统。xv6内核包含多个关键模块文件,如进程管理、文件系统、内存分配等。文章还对比了RV32和RV64指令集的主要区别,包括寄存器宽度、地址空间、访存指令等方面的差异,重点说明了RV64新增的64位操作指令和32位运算的特殊处理方式。这些内容为理解RI

文章图片
#linux#iot#risc-v +1
keil5出现no st-link detected(提供一种解决方案)

笔者这里使用的是stm32f103c8t6的板子,J-link ARM仿真器,在使用keil5烧录时,出现no st-link detected如下问题。

#嵌入式硬件#arm#arm开发 +4
到底了